
Front of Resistance
The Front of Resistance is a militant group operating in the region and is an offshoot of the Pakistan-based terrorist organization Lashkar-e-Taiba. Recently, it gained notoriety for claiming responsibility for a terrorist attack in Pahalgam, Jammu and Kashmir, which resulted in the deaths of 26 individuals and numerous injuries, further escalating tensions between India and Pakistan.
